PDP dissolves Katsina state executive committee days after losing guber poll
Days after losing the guber election to the All Progressives Congress (APC) in Katsina, the National Working Committee (NWC) of the Peoples Democratic Party (PDP), has approved the dissolution of the State Executive Committee of the party with immediate effect.
This is contained in a statement by the PDP National Publicity Secretary, Debo Ologunagba in Abuja on Wednesday.
Mr Ologunagba said that the NWC took the decision after extensive deliberation on issues relating to the Katsina State chapter of the party.
He said the decision of the NWC was pursuant to Sections 29(2)(b) and 31(2)(e) of the Constitution of the PDP (as amended in 2017).
Mr Ologunagba urged all leaders, stakeholders and teeming members of PDP in the state to remain united and focused on the task ahead.
